    Title: Deceptive Vendor Show Practices & Unfulfilled Refund I participated in the **** **** **** in Tampa, Florida, organized by Hague A***** with AMP Expos. Before signing up, I was assured that no other vendors would be selling the same product as mine. However, upon arrival, I found that identical products were being sold by other vendors, putting me in direct competition despite their prior assurances. Additionally, I paid in advance for a second vendor show, which was later canceled. On December 13, 2023, I was told I would receive a refund, but despite multiple follow-up emails to Hague A*****, I have received no response or refund. At this point, I am completely dissatisfied with my experience. The lack of communication and failure to uphold promises make it impossible for me to recommend this organizer. I am requesting my refund immediately.

    Attended his **** **** expo in Virginia April 29-30 with my family members and was disappointed that not even one tiny house on display was wheelchair accessible which violates ADA here. We spoke to him about this and he personally assured us that next year, he'd have everything accessible and if I gave him my contact information he'd be in touch with his vendors and would send me their information. To date, I've send five emails to him expressing how happy I was that he was expanding into accessible tiny homes and could he please give me updates about the steps he's taken to do that. I only got a reply after the first email, all the rest were ignored, i never got any of the vendor information he promised and I do not see any plans for him to return to my state this year. This man is fraud who lies to disabled people to cover his own reputation. Skip his expos, you'll be happier for it.
